+30 The printing process of FILAMENT-Oss is carried out by a Fused Filament Fabrication process (FFF/FDM). As any other Additive Manufacturing technique, the FFF creates a physical 3D object from a digital model (usually a CAD representation) which is sliced in layers at consecutive height levels. +70 This method describes a robust and reproducible method for ready isolation and expansion of ovine Wharton’s jelly-derived MSC (oWJ-MSC) from umbilical cord (UC) for use in non-clinical research to support proof-of-concept studies addressing safety, efficacy, and the study of mechanisms of action (MoA) of novel MSC-based treatments.
